Back to the FAQ

How can Plan-IT Workshop be installed decentralised?

When the database file of Plan-IT is regularly being locked or becomes corrupt we recommend to switch to a decentralized installation of Plan-IT. This means that the Data folder remains on the central location and the folders Programs, Reports and Help are moved to the clients (workstations or terminal servers).

Switch to a decentralized installation

We will assume that the Plan-IT installation is on a fileserver.

 

  1. Make sure that all users have closed Plan-IT and that all background tasks are stopped.
  2. Copy the folders Programs, Reports and Help to a local folder on all clients (for example: C:Program FilesPITPlan-IT).
    In case the copying can not be performed succesfully, there is still a file in use, this needs to be closed first.
  3. Go to the folder Programs and click with the right mouse button on the file Plan-It.ws and select the option Open with.




  1. Open the file in a text editor, for example Notepad.
  2. Edit the line DataPath=.Data to DataPath=\%SharenamePITPlan-ITData where %Sharename% is the location on the network.
  3. Edit the line Filelist=.DataFILELIST.CFG to Filelist=\%SharenamePITPlan-ITDataFILELIST.CFG where %Sharename% is the location on the network.




After this start Plan-IT once with administrator rights:

  1. Click with the right mouse button on the file ProgramsPlanbord.exe (or the shortcut to that file).
  2. Select the option Run as administrator.




Updating the decentralized Plan-IT installation

To update a decentralized installation of Plan-IT, perform the below steps:

  1. Perform the update according to these steps, on the server on which the Data folder is located.
  2. Make a back-up of the file ProgramsPlan-It.ws from one of the client installations, this needs to be put back later.
  3. Copy all folders except the Data folder to all clients.
  4. Then copy the back-up of the file ProgramsPlan-It.ws to all clients.

After all this, start Plan-IT once with administrator rights on all clients so that all dll files are being registered.



Back to the FAQ